Responsibilities:
  • Untying and tying arch-wires
  • Bending and placing arch-wires
  • Fitting bands
  • Preparing for and assisting with bondingand debonding
  • Taking impressions
  • Communicating with patients and families
  • Taking x-rays and developing x-rays
  • Taking intraoral and extraoral photographs
  • Utilizing the computer imaging system
  • Sterilizing instruments
  • Pouring up models
  • Inventorying supplies
  • Ensuring that the Ortho DA staff is performing necessary tasks
  • Reporting/Ordering needed inventory
  • Training and guiding other Ortho DA staff as needed
  • Ensuring that all Ortho DA staff is up to date on certifications (RDA, CPR)
  • ITero scanning
  • Detailed record keeping
  • Scheduling
  • All other duties required by Orthodontist
Qualifications:

Ā 

  • Active Registered Dental Assistant License
  • Current CPR certificationĀ 
  • Minimum of 1 yearĀ of specific Orthodontic experience
